Important Humanist Values with Derrick Strobl

In this episode Douglas speaks with Derrick Strobl, an old friend from his days in Columbus with the Humanist Community of Central Ohio. They talk about his journey to Humanism coming from a religious conservative family, and Douglas discovers, to his shock, that a college near his hometown was much more conservative than he ever imagined. Derrick also reveals what Humanist values are important to him.

Derrick is a past president of the Humanist Community of Central Ohio and winner of the HCCO Humanist of the Year award. His story of becoming a Humanist is part of the collection Personal Paths to Humanism. Derrick enjoys hearing from others about ways to take a Humanist approach to life and also likes reading, exercise, music, art, gardening, food, and visiting with friends.
